The great Visa-free countries for your passport
Travelling is one of the most exciting experiences one can have in life. However, the hassle of obtaining visas can ...
Travelling is one of the most exciting experiences one can have in life. However, the hassle of obtaining visas can ...
Visa & Immigration
We bring you the best Premium content that answers all your questions related to Visa & Immigration!
© 2025 Visa Daily